Tin and tin goods

The abundance of tin in the mountains and valleys around the Kingdom of Bannar fuels a thriving export trade of not just ore, but refined ingots and other tin goods. Tinsmithing in Bannar is highly profitable due to the availability and cheapness of local tin. Besides household implements, many apprentice jewelry makers start by practicing with cheap tin instead of silver. This has led to a surplus of somewhat avant-garde crafts, some of which make it to eccentric collectors. In addition to the tin, several minerals and gemstones naturally occur with tin ores. Besides the tin, tourmaline and topaz are found frequently enough to give apprentice gem cutters time to refine their skills before tackling more expensive gems. While not necessarily valuable, such jewelry created by a collaboration between apprentices still produces enough income for them to live and continue training. These tin goods are plentiful enough that they have replaced others. Taverns in Bannar are far more likely to serve drinks in tinplate tankards rather than leathern jacks. Tinplate canteens are more reliable than wineskins as long as it isn’t winter when the contents may freeze. Tin lanterns stay bright longer and punched windscreens don’t break like expensive glass. Tin kettles are a favorite among travelers. They are a fraction of the weight of traditional iron pots and far less burdensome. Some adventurers will make the long trek to Bannar just to save money by buying their gear directly from the makers instead of paying importers. Of course, while they are in Bannar, and if they can stomach the dictatorial king long enough, there are jobs along the frontier protecting miners and caravans. In the northern forests, there has been trouble with some ambitious goblinoid tribes and there’s always a need for armed escorts. Even though the King’s Coin is worthless outside Bannar, anyone savvy enough can turn their pay into trade goods before they depart Bannar. With a little foresight and some luck, they could earn triple or better in sales.
